Megamind Rules / Megamind Vs The Doom Syndicate is NOT made by AI
Listen y'all what we're NOT going to do is make shit up and accuse the writers of Megamind Rules / Megamind Vs The Doom Syndicate of using AI to make the scripts. I've been following them on twitter since before the show was even announced; they are against AI as it directly impacts their livelihoods and there was an entire team of writers for the show/movie.
Just because you don't like the concept or animation isn't enough reason to just blatantly lie; Brent Simons, Alan Schoolcraft, Eric Fogel, and the rest of the team for sure put their hearts into it. It's not their fault they got such a small budget that makes it look crunchy. The Doom Syndicate were also ALWAYS a concept that existed; they were enemies removed from the original film late enough that they're all over the Art Of book and the 2010 video games. And YES Megamind is isolated and awkward, but the existence of the Doom Syndicate in his past is NOT impossible by any means-- it is entirely possible to feel absolutely alone in a large group of people that make you feel inferior or unsafe. When he said in the movie "it was me and Minion against the world" what he means is Minion was his main support growing up. It would be impossible to have no adults in his life even isolated in a prison, and other villains would absolutely be trying to use his smarts to their advantage.
Again, just because the animation is crunchy is no reason to just make shit up and blame the writers of using AI; perhaps the AI is picking up that plot because THIS CONCEPT ALWAYS EXISTED and has fueled countless fanfiction and fan rp blogs that said AI models stole from. :) Thanks for playing!

Yuletide 2023
Hey y'all!
So I have (perhaps foolishly) been thinking about doing the Yuletide fic exchange again this year and thought that I should share it with all of you!
What is it?
Yuletide is a multi-fandom fic exchange that takes place every year around the holidays. It's for small fandoms with less than 1000 completed fics on AO3. (Find out if your favorite fandom is eligible here!)
When is it?
Nominations are open now! If you are a part of an eligible fandom you have until Thursday September 28 to nominate them. It's very simple, just list the fandom's name and up to four characters from that fandom you would like to see in a fic. You can nominate up to four fandoms if you have multiple that fit the criteria!
Sign-ups to participate happen October 13-21, where you can list which of the eligible fandoms you would like to write for (and which ones you would like your own gift to be from!) Once you're matched up you will have until December 18 to finish your fic!
If you want to know more about Yuletide and how it works go here!
I had a lot of fun doing this exchange last year and would love to have more people join us this year!
